i wantd to make a "line" around the model. The only solution i found is to select the edges for the line and press "s" to put them more into the model. But then i need to select every single edge left and right on that "line" to put them more together to get that "deep" effect. Is there an easier solution to do that? It does not only take alot of time to select and move every edge the bigger problem is that the edges arent all at the same spot to have a smove line.

If your edge loop is clean (i.e. you can go around your "ring" by walking only along quadrilateral faces) you can use loop cuts:

  1. CtrlR, find the correct area (pink line), LMB to accept the region, Enter to accept the position

    enter image description here

    (this creates the line that will be then "buried")

  2. Same as before, to the right and to the left of the middle line. This time, though, slide the "line preview" to make it closer to the centre line before accepting (Enter)

    enter image description here

    (Alternatively you can AltRMB select the middle line then CtrlShiftR to make two lines around it)

  3. deselect all (A), then AltRMB to select the middle line, and finally S to scale it inwards

    enter image description here

    enter image description here


P.S. instead of making 3 cuts and shrinking the middle one, you can also make 2 cuts and shrink (E then AltS) the faces between them. I personally suggest this method.
